Clyde, Texas, is a Type A General Law City, operating under a council-administrator form of government. As City Administrator, you will serve as the chief executive officer of the city, overseeing daily operations while implementing the policies set by the Mayor and City Council.

The City Council, consisting of five at-large elected members plus the Mayor, is collaborative, forward-thinking, and focused on economic growth, infrastructure improvements, and community well-being. Minimum Qualifications

  • Education: A Bachelor’s degree in Public Administration, Business Administration, Finance, or a related field is required. However, significant municipal management experience may be considered in lieu of a degree.
  • Experience: A minimum of 5 to 7 years of progressively responsible experience in municipal government, with at least three years in an executive leadership role.
  • Government Knowledge: Familiarity with Type A General Law city operations, including budgeting, personnel management, and infrastructure planning.
  • Financial & Budgeting Expertise: Proven ability to develop and oversee municipal budgets, manage grants, and ensure financial sustainability.
  • Personnel & Team Leadership: Experience in hiring, mentoring, and leading municipal teams, fostering a collaborative and productive workplace.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Education: A Master’s degree in Public Administration, Business Administration, or a related field is strongly preferred.
  • Extended Experience: More than 7 years of executive-level municipal management experience.
  • Economic Development Acumen: Demonstrated success in attracting businesses, securing grants, and fostering sustainable economic growth.
  • Infrastructure & Public Works Expertise: Knowledge of water and wastewater infrastructure planning, capital improvement projects, and municipal utilities.
